The landscape of American infrastructure is undergoing a radical transformation as Florida embarks on a journey to solve one of the most persistent hurdles in the electric vehicle era: range anxiety. In a move that blends science fiction with civil engineering, the Central Florida Expressway Authority has officially broken ground on a segment of State Road 516 that will allow electric vehicles to charge their batteries while in motion. This ambitious project, situated near Orlando, represents a significant leap forward in sustainable transportation, positioning the Sunshine State as a global leader in next-generation roadway technology.
Unlike traditional electric vehicle infrastructure that requires drivers to remain stationary at charging pedestals for extended periods, this new five-mile stretch of highway connecting Lake and Orange counties incorporates cutting-edge inductive charging technology. Developed in partnership with the Norwegian company ENRX and the ASPIRE engineering research center, the system utilizes specialized copper coils embedded beneath the asphalt. These coils create an electromagnetic field that transfers energy to a receiver mounted on the undercarriage of a passing vehicle, effectively turning the road itself into a continuous power source.

The implications of this technology extend far beyond simple convenience. By providing power during transit, the "Electric Road System" could eventually allow manufacturers to equip vehicles with smaller, lighter, and more affordable batteries, as the need for massive energy storage for long-distance travel would be drastically reduced. Furthermore, the integration of such systems into the public highway network could alleviate the strain on existing charging stations, which often face congestion during peak travel hours. The State Road 516 project serves as a pilot for the nation, testing the durability of the equipment under the heavy traffic and high temperatures characteristic of the Florida climate.

Construction of this pioneering expressway is expected to be completed within the next few years, with the wireless charging segment serving as a critical testing ground for future expansions across the country. As the first of its kind in the United States to be integrated into a new highway build, Florida’s wireless road is a testament to the power of public-private partnerships in driving innovation.
